You can find Alyson Richman at www.alysonrichman.com or on IG @alysonrichman. If you’re a historical fiction lover, you’ve probably read something by Alyson Richman. She’s the author of 11 novels, including The Missing Pages, which was published last fall. We were delighted that she agreed to come on the show and speak to us about this book, although we did sneak in a question about The Velvet Hours published in 2016, which our book club read many years ago. It is about a real Paris courtesan in the Belle Epoque who in her later years as World War II approaches shares her life story with her granddaughter. The Missing Pages is a historical fiction novel that is about a man’s love of books, but it is also a ghost tale, a romance, and a story of the Titanic all rolled into one. Richman is known for making the reader feel the sumptuous details of the world she is writing about, and she does it again in this book. Our book rec segment of the show is all about musicians, but we’re not talking solely about musician memoirs, although we do have one of those. We’ve got a children’s nonfiction book about a Ukrainian pianist who performed for Nazsis, a National Book Award winner, a mystery about a stolen violin, a story about a wedding singer whose own relationship is on the rocks, and a coming of age story set in the 1970s that includes a rock star.
